Ground-breaking levy scheme approved
Newark and Sherwood District Council in Nottinghamshire is set become the first planning authority in England to introduce a charge on development to help pay for vital community facilities.

War of words over residential development
A war of words has broken out over the latest quarterly figures for residential development permissions in England. These indicate that some 25,171 new homes were granted planning permission during the second three-months of 2011.

England’s biggest onshore wind farm proposed
E.ON UK, a leading renewable generator, has begun formal consultation on its proposals for a new wind farm called The Isles in County Durham which, if built, would be England’s biggest onshore scheme.
